Palm plot features various species of Arecaceae family, more commonly known as palm. They are flowering perennial plants commonly found in tropical and subtropical climates. Most palms are distinguished by their broad evergreen leaves; however, the palms exhibit enormous diversity in physical characteristics and are one of the most extensively cultivated. Human use of palms is as old as the human cultivation itself with its mention found in Mesopotamian civilization Bibilical and Islamic texts. Palms have great economic importance, including coconut products, oil, wax, rattan cane, and palm wood. This plot comprises of more than 20 varieties of plam species.
